Introduction to cloam
Cloam is a medication primarily used to treat convulsions associated with epilepsy and anxiety disorders. It is available in tablet form and works by calming the nervous system. Cloam is effective in managing conditions where nerve cell activity in the brain is disrupted.
Composition of cloam
Cloam contains the active ingredient Clobazam, which enhances the effects of the neurotransmitter GABA. This action helps to reduce excessive nerve activity in the brain, providing relief from seizures and anxiety.
Uses of cloam
- Treatment of seizures associated with epilepsy
- Management of anxiety disorders
Side effects of cloam
- Common side effects: somnolence, dizziness, fatigue
- Serious side effects: dependency, allergic reactions, liver issues
Precautions of cloam
Before using cloam, inform your doctor about any allergies or liver problems. Avoid alcohol consumption as it can increase drowsiness. Be cautious when driving or operating machinery due to potential drowsiness.
